-- 首页task统计indexTaskStatistic
select (select count(distinct trl.task_id) from achievements a join task_resource_library trl on a.source_id = trl.id where a.source='2') as '创客任务数',
(select count(1) from clickers c inner join achievements a ON a.id = c.click_id where click_type = 'Achievements' and a.source='2') as '创客点击数',
COUNT(*) as '创客成果数'
from achievements
where source = '2';
-- 首页创客任务的金额
select IFNULL(SUM(bounty), 0) as '任务金额(元)'
from (select distinct t.id, t.bounty
from tasks t
join (select task_id from papers where status = 2) p on t.id = p.task_id
join task_resource_library on t.id = task_resource_library.task_id
join achievements a on a.source_id = task_resource_library.id and a.source='2' and a.status= '1'
where is_transferred_to_results_library = 1) tmp;